How to Call France from South Korea

Calling France from South Korea: 001 33 [local number].

France Country Code: +33

ISO: FR
FRA

Quick answer

To call France from South Korea, dial 001, then 33, then the local number without leading zeros. Example: 001 33 6 12 34 56 78.

Step-by-Step Dialing Guide

Follow these simple steps to make a call to France from South Korea

International Guide
1

Dial the exit code for South Korea

Start by dialing 001 (or use + on mobile). This is the international dialing prefix for South Korea.

2

Add France's country code

Dial the country code +33 for France.

3

Enter the local phone number

Dial the local phone number in France (typically 8-10 digits, without any leading zeros).

4

Complete dialing format

Full format: 001 33 [local number] - For example: 001 33 612 345 678

City & Area Codes for France

5 Locations
City / RegionArea CodeFull Dialing Pattern
Northeast France33-3+33-3 [local number]
Northwest France33-2+33-2 [local number]
Paris and Paris Region33-1+33-1 [local number]
Southeast France and Corsica33-4+33-4 [local number]
Southwest France33-5+33-5 [local number]
